Use with Caution: Small Sizes and Minimalist Designs
While the Polka-dot Monogram Letter E is versatile, it should be used carefully in small sizes and crowded layouts. The detailed elements and 3D effect may not translate well in low-contrast or minimalist designs, where clean visual hierarchy is crucial. It's best to test it in black and white and check its readability and contrast on both light and dark backgrounds before finalizing any design.
Practical Designer Notes
- Test in Black and White: Ensure the design retains its clarity and impact without color.
- Check Contrast: Verify that the Polka-dot Monogram Letter E stands out on both light and dark backgrounds.
- Preview at Different Sizes: Test the design at various scales to ensure it remains effective and visually appealing.
- Place on Real Mockups: See how the 3D SVG looks in real-world applications, such as on t-shirts or mugs.
- Review File Formats: Confirm the availability of SVG, PNG, and other formats, and check the quality of PNG transparency if included.
- Inspect Editability: If using the SVG, check that it is fully editable and compatible with your design software.
- Compare Font Styles: Consider how the Polka-dot Monogram Letter E complements different font styles, such as serif, sans serif, script, and display fonts.
- Confirm Commercial Licensing: Always verify that you have the appropriate commercial license before using the design for client or business projects.
